Save the Environment
Transport is one of the main sources of greenhouse gas emissions and finding green alternatives like electric scooters could make huge difference in reducing pollution. These small personal vehicles are powered by rechargeable batteries and do not emit tailpipe emissions, making them an eco-friendly alternative to cars for short trips. There are concerns about the sustainability of these vehicles, particularly when it comes to production and disposal at the end of their life. A recent study examined the environmental impact of scooters, which included their batteries and other components. They discovered that in addition to the energy they consume during rides, they require a large amount of energy to make batteries, charge them, and transport them.
The research utilized data from a variety of sources including the manufacturer, government agencies, and user feedback. The researchers also dismantled an electric scooter in order to determine its weight, materials and carbon footprint. This included greenhouse gases, air pollution, and other pollutants from the manufacturing process and the waste generated from landfills and recycling. The results showed that the total impact of electric scooters was considerably less than the typical car, which releases around 4.6 tons of CO2 each year.
Scooters are less harmful to the environment than cars, but they have a substantial environmental footprint due to their extensive manufacturing and transport requirements. Scooters can only travel a distance of five miles on a single charge, so they must be constantly moved and collected for recharging. This often requires trucks to transport and collect them, and these trucks emit more CO2. These vehicles are only several months on the streets which can result in a rise in emissions and environmental impact.
Scooter companies are improving their operations to reduce these impacts. They are sourcing green energy to power their warehouses and chargers and are deploying more durable scooters that they hope will last longer, and focus on maintenance and repair. They are also looking at closed loop systems that allow them to recycle their batteries and repurpose them for other purposes which will further reduce their environmental impact.
In the long term solar energy could also be used to power scooter charging stations, removing the necessity for fossil fuels and further lowering their carbon footprint. They could also be designed to feed back excess energy into the grid, and offset the use of fossil fuels elsewhere in society.

It is crucial to consider the environmental impact of the lithium-ion battery that is found in a lot of electric bikes. Lithium-ion batteries contain materials that can be harmful to the environment if they are not properly removed. The production of lithium-ion batteries requires a significant amount of energy and resources. This contributes to GHG emissions. Furthermore, the mining of these raw materials is often associated with human rights violations and environmental destruction.
